Basic Concepts of Connecting Rod (Stud) Bearings

A connecting rod (stud) bearing is a type of plain bearing that operates within the engine to reduce friction between moving parts. Specifically, it allows the connecting rod to pivot smoothly as the piston moves up and down. This bearing is typically composed of a metal shell lined with a softer material that can withstand high loads and resist wear. Its function is vital for maintaining the precision and efficiency of the engine’s power delivery system 2.

Cummins Connecting Rod (STUD) Bearing Part 5283364 Compatibility

The Cummins Connecting Rod (STUD) Bearing part number 5283364 is designed to fit seamlessly within a variety of Cummins engine models. This bearing is a critical component that ensures smooth operation and longevity of the engine by reducing friction between the connecting rod and the crankshaft.

L8.9 CM2670 L134C and L9 CM2670 L128B

The L8.9 CM2670 L134C and L9 CM2670 L128B engines both utilize the 5283364 bearing. These engines are part of the Cummins CM2670 series, known for their robust construction and reliability in heavy-duty applications. The bearing fits into the connecting rod assembly, providing a stable interface that can withstand the high stresses and rotational speeds typical of these engines.

QSL9 CM2350 L102

The QSL9 CM2350 L102 engine also incorporates the 5283364 bearing. This engine is designed for applications requiring high power output and durability. The bearing’s precision manufacturing ensures it can handle the demanding conditions of this engine, contributing to its overall efficiency and performance.

Each of these engines benefits from the use of the 5283364 bearing, which is engineered to meet the specific requirements of Cummins’ engine designs. This bearing’s compatibility across these models highlights its versatility and importance in maintaining engine integrity.
